Congrats.. try putting a self tapper screw in the charge pipe.. put one on opposite side from the other so there is two total.. then grind off the inside part.. That will make something for the clamp to grab hold off.

Another thing that you can do to keep the charge pipes from falling off is you can put small "dot" welds on the ends of the charge pipes and IC.
Then the clamps have something to grip.

if the pipes are real smooth... where the rubber connector thing is... try and scratch them up with sandpaper or somethin... gives the rubber something to grab
